Loc Thanh Commune starts construction of block of dormitory rooms and dining hall for semi-boarding students in border areas

20:30, 06/12/2025

Implementing Conclusion Notice No. 81-TB/TW dated July 18, 2025, of the Politburo on the policy of investing in school construction for border communes, on December 4, Loc Thanh commune, Dong Nai province, organized the groundbreaking ceremony of the block of dormitory rooms, dining hall, kitchen, and auxiliary facilities of Loc Thien Primary and Secondary School.

The block of dormitory rooms, dining hall, kitchen, and auxiliary facilities of Loc Thien Primary and Secondary School is a Grade III, Group C project. The construction area of the block of semi-boarding dormitory rooms and dining hall in the first floor is over 445m2; the floor area is over 1,336m2; the kitchen is over 112m2. In addition, there are auxiliary items such as: concrete yard, drainage ditch, flower beds, corrugated iron roof, etc. The total investment for construction is approximately 10.95 billion VND. The project is expected to be completed and put into use at the beginning of the 2026-2027 school year.

This is an extremely necessary educational project for Loc Thanh border commune, thereby creating stable learning conditions for ethnic minority students, reducing the rate of absenteeism and dropping out due to geographical distance from home to school  and difficult living conditions, and strengthening educational infrastructure in border, remote, and isolated communes.

According to the Dong Nai Provincial People's Committee, there are currently 8 border communes in the province bordering the Kingdom of Cambodia. Although in recent times, Party committees and authorities at all levels have paid attention to investing in infrastructure development, caring for social welfare, and developing culture and education. However, compared to the general development level of the province, border communes still face many difficulties that require continued attention and investment in upgrading and expanding schools as directed by the Politburo in Conclusion Notice No. 81.

Through preliminary surveys and aggregation of school construction investment needs in border communes, the entire province currently requires boarding and semi-boarding facilities for approximately 10,500 students with 647 classes; but, there are currently only 882 items/rooms, with a need for an additional 390 items/rooms; the total investment capital is nearly 400 billion VND. It is expected that investment projects for schools in border communes throughout the province will be completed before the beginning of the next 2026-2027 school year.
